3 useless, 1 lacking in northern Vietnam because of landslides, floods

HANOI, Oct. 9 (Xinhua) — Landslides and flash floods from Oct. 6 to Oct. 8 in northern Vietnam killed three individuals and left one lacking, based on the National Steering Committee for Disaster Prevention and Control on Monday.

Three useless individuals in landslides have been from Yen Bai Province, and the lacking particular person was from Thai Nguyen Province, Vietnam News Agency reported.

Continuous heavy rain led to intensive flooding, erosion, and extended visitors congestion on plenty of nationwide highways and provincial roads. Hundreds of homes have been additionally inundated.

Natural disasters, primarily floods and landslides, left 98 individuals useless or lacking, and injured 103 others in Vietnam within the first 9 months of this 12 months, based on the nation’s General Statistics Office.
